Position Summary:
This position will work closely with the Research and Development and Manufacturing Engineering teams to bridge the development of new products from R&D into production. As a Transfer Engineer you will develop new manufacturing processes, drive product transfers, optimize manufacturing processes, and scale manufacturing line capacity all while ensuring quality, safety, and cost targets are met.
Primary Responsibilities:
- Collaborate cross-functionally to facilitate transition of new products from early ideation through to fully implemented manufacturing processes
- Work cooperatively with research and development, quality, operations, regulatory, and marketing to ensure project success
- Provide expertise in specification setting, equipment procurement, build documentation, work instructions, process validation, and personnel training on manufacturing equipment/processes
- Completes process validation activities for manufacturing processes. Ensuring compliance with applicable FDA and international regulatory standards
- Performs troubleshooting on new products/processes related to design, material, equipment, and process. Must be comfortable working in a hands-on manufacturing environment
- Designs, performs, and analyzes engineering tests and experiments
- Designs, procures, and fabricates tooling and fixtures
- Contributes to intellectual property position of company by inventing concepts and designs for new products/processes and submitting idea disclosures
- May train and/or provide work direction to technicians
- Additional duties and responsibilities as assigned
